The Gardeners’ Club
Written by Marnie Riches, narrated by Rachel Atkins
Gardening is dirty work—but should it be deadly? When a corpse turns up in the community greenhouse, Gill Swanley discovers her new hobby might be more dangerous than she imagined.
When Gill Swanley decides to take up gardening to fight a bad case of midlife malaise, she never expected it to become quite such a dangerous hobby.
Pushing herself to “get out there,” Gill picks herself up the secateurs and joins the Bromley Botanists. Here she finds a seven–strong group whose main agenda is how to win the coveted Golden Trowel for best community club of the year.
But when a dead body turns up in the community greenhouse, they suddenly have more serious matters to consider than victory. They must uncover whether their arch–rivals, Croydon, are taking things to another level or whether someone more dangerous is targeting their rag tag group.
Can they dig up the truth before someone else is left pushing up the daisies?
A Staged Death
Book #4 in the Lady Librarian Mystery series
Written by Samantha Larsen, narrated by Marni Penning
A cozy historical mystery set in the 18th century – perfect for Bridgerton fans!
1787, Bath. Mrs. Tiffany Lathrop has catalogued the entire library at Astwell Palace and is feeling rather dull when Mr. Thomas Montague invites her and her husband Samir to visit Bath. Thomas begs Tiffany to help reconcile his mother Catharine, the Marchioness of Harwood, on his engagement to the famous actress Miss Rosalyn Arden—a beautiful young woman with bright red curls and eyes of mismatched color.
Eager to see his beloved, Thomas stops at the Theatre Royal with Tiffany and they discover a dead body wearing a red wig in Rosalyn’s dressing room. The body is that of Miss Julia Shakespeare, Rosalyn’s understudy and the person who has been blackmailing members of the acting company. Not only are the actors behaving suspiciously, but so are Rosalyn’s newly reconciled relatives that cast her off nine years before when she jilted Sir Frederick Bingham, who then married her younger sister.
If all the world is a stage, then someone acting innocent must be the murderer. Can Tiffany solve the mystery before the final curtain?
Death by Chocolate Covered Ladyfingers
Book #9 in the A Death by Chocolate Mystery series
Written by Sarah Graves, narrated by Suzie Althens
This fun new story from a rising star of culinary cozies is just what your sweet mystery tooth is craving.
As co–owners of Eastport’s beloved waterfront bakery, the Chocolate Moose, Jake and Ellie know their customers expect them to cream the competition at the town’s annual Cookie Baking Contest. Those plans collapse when fearsome local curmudgeon Alvin Carter is murdered, and every crumb of evidence points to Tiptree family friend—and all–around sweet guy—Billy Breyer. Just as the ladies begin sifting through the suspects, a series of grass fires blaze across the island, threatening catastrophe. Now, Jake and Ellie will need all their courage—and an extra dash of that downeast Maine stubbornness—to sniff out the real killer before anyone else gets burned.
A Disorganised Death
Book #5 in the The Decluttering Mystery series
Written by Simon Brett, narrated by the author

Ellen Curtis—professional declutterer, amateur sleuth, and woman of a certain age—hunts for a missing will with a killer bequest in this gripping mystery from the original king of British cozy crime, Simon Brett.
Professional declutterer Ellen Curtis doesn’t do house clearances. So when Tamara Nicklin, owner of a local gastropub, asks Ellen to clear her late father’s house, she’s not interested . . . even when Tamara admits that the real reason she wants to hire Ellen is to find his missing will.
Then Ellen discovers Tamara’s husband has plans for the house. Plans Tamara doesn’t know about. And it’s clear to Ellen that this is the right job for her, after all.
Ellen dives in, and what she finds in the dead man’s house soon makes her wonder if Tamara’s father really fell down the stairs, or if he was pushed. Can she sort through the secrets and lies to find not just the missing will—but the truth?
A Defiant Woman
Written by Karen E. Olson, narrated by Nikki Thomas
Kate Tudor’s marriage to billionaire Hank Tudor continues to fray when his ex–wife resurfaces in the wake of their daughter’s kidnapping, in the latest novel in this genre–defying crime series.
Eight years ago, Nan Tudor escaped her husband, billionaire businessman Hank Tudor, afraid for her life and leaving a dead body behind—but in doing so, she abandoned her three–year–old daughter, Lizzie. Still wracked with guilt for that decision, she is living a quiet life as a restaurant cook in France with her son when she receives a mysterious text: “We have your daughter.”
Lured back to the scene of the crime on Martha’s Vineyard by a threat against Lizzie’s life, Nan believes the kidnapper is exacting revenge against her, stopping at nothing to do so—and discovers that she and her daughter may not be the only targets. Kate Parker—Hank’s sixth and latest wife—is also on the island and drawn into the kidnapper’s elaborate web of retaliation.
Keeping their alliance secret from Hank, Hank’s fixer Thomas Cromwell, investigator Steve Gardiner, and reporter Tom Seymour, the two women find themselves in a race against time to rescue Lizzie—and to make sure they both stay alive.
